Verification summary
Al Giese farms land owned by himself and by the Halverson family, using a form of vertical tillage and manures, when available. Georeferenced photos of crops coming up through heavy crop residue, the source of manure and a receipt for the hauling of the manure was provided as evidence. Landowners were directly contacted by the verifier.
